About this school

Spring Branch Academic Institute is a State/Public serving other age pupils, located in Houston, Harris County. The school has 145 pupils enrolled. The Principal is Kayman Mciver. It is part of the Spring Branch Isd school district. It serves grades Kโ€“12 in an urban setting. The school employs 37.2 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 3.9:1. 98% of students are proficient in reading. 98% are proficient in maths. The school offers 6 AP courses, dual enrollment, a gifted and talented program.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Enrollment & staffing

Spring Branch Academic Institute enrolls 145 students across grades Kโ€“12. The student body is 57% male and 43% female. A teaching staff of 37.2 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 3.9:1.

Free & reduced-price lunch

12 of the school's 145 students (8.3%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 11 qualify for free lunch and 1 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
